Amsterdam Koffehouse Gibbskut
Amsterdam Koffehouse Gibbskut is an indica strain developed by GibbsKutz Genetics, drawing inspiration from Amsterdam's historic coffeehouse culture. It is recognized for its distinct aroma and flavor profile, combined with relaxing indica effects.
Appearance
This strain features dense, compact buds characteristic of indica genetics. They are covered in resinous trichomes that create a sparkling appearance, often displaying a color palette of deep forest greens with subtle purple and burnt orange hues. The leaves are typically dark green, contrasted by vivid orange pistils, giving the buds a robust and refined look.
Close examination reveals uniform glandular trichomes and a moderately sticky texture, indicative of a rich terpene profile. The bud structure is noted for its density and substantial resin production, setting it apart visually among indica varieties.
Aroma & Flavor
The aroma of Amsterdam Koffehouse Gibbskut is complex, often described as an initial wave of earthy notes blended with roasted coffee and a hint of spice. Underlying this are subtle floral accents and a faint citrus quality. This unique scent profile is reminiscent of traditional Amsterdam coffeehouses.
Upon inhalation, the flavor mirrors the aroma, offering a smooth, rich taste dominated by earthy undertones and robust coffee notes. A distinct dark chocolate flavor is often detected, complemented by a subtle sweetness. Secondary notes of spice and cedar wood contribute to its layered taste experience.
Effects
As a predominantly indica strain, Amsterdam Koffehouse Gibbskut is associated with deeply relaxing effects and a pronounced physical sedative response. Its genetic makeup suggests it is well-suited for users seeking tranquility and a calming physical sensation.
Terpenes & Cannabinoids
Laboratory analyses indicate the presence of terpenes such as Myrcene and Caryophyllene, contributing to the strain's complex aroma and flavor. Limonene and Linalool are also identified as key contributors to its taste profile. The strain consistently exhibits cannabinoid concentrations around 18% THC and less than 1% CBD.
Origins & Lineage
Developed by GibbsKutz Genetics, Amsterdam Koffehouse Gibbskut is an homage to Amsterdam's coffeehouse heritage. The strain underwent extensive development between 2018 and 2020, involving over 200 breeding experiments. Its genetic profile is over 80% indica, carefully curated for robust characteristics and enhanced aroma and flavor.
